Abstract: During the America's Cup race series of 1986?1987, a numerical sea breeze model was used to assist offshore forecasts. The exercise has provided a detailed insight into the extent to which such a model may assist the forecasting process the parameterizations necessary, and the factors that limit its accuracy. It also has demonstrated some of the factors controlling the behavior of the Western Australian sea breeze.
